Best CD Labels I've Found (5 star review)
I'm not a big user of CD/DVD labels (I use about 4 labels/week), but these are the best I've found. I haven't "lost" a single label or disc due to its failure to adhere smoothly to the disc surface, which is a problem I've had with every other label brand. I use an applicator from another, non-Avery vendor. The key for me is to use the entire label and place it onto the disc using just the applicator spindle.

Thin, but useable (4 star review)
The best about these Avery lablels is that they are full cover (not cutting a huge hole in the middle of your CD label), they take ink very well and they are not expensive. That said, how much time are you willing to take to achieve a good result when you paste the label onto your disc?
These labels are thin. They curl when removed from the master sheet and, if you make the mistake of removing the backing from the label when you remove it from the master sheet, the resulting large hole in the sheet will cause some printers to stop as their sensors indicate the end of the page has been reached, leaving you with the bottom half inch of your label missing. However, by taking care in removing the label and working to make it flat before I affix it to the disc, I have achieved excellent results. So, how patient and careful are you? That will be the key to whether you like this product.
I don't mind taking my time, so I like this lable very much and am on my second order of them.
